Tout En N'Oeuf receives positive feedback for hearty breakfasts, good value, and homemade dishes made with care. Guests praise generous portions, fresh ingredients, and appealing presentations, including a chocolate banana crepe with crumbled bacon. Service is described as impeccable, friendly, and efficient, with attentive staff and automatic coffee refills. The ambiance is warm and family friendly with attractive decor. Many visitors say they would return and regard it as a standout breakfast option on the north shore. A rare note mentions a plate arriving tepid and a cold interior, but this is outweighed by overall acclaim. Overall, the reviews highlight homemade quality, consistent taste, and friendly, quick service at reasonable prices.View restaurant profile

Les Délices de l'Italie is celebrated for fresh, authentic Italian dishes and impeccable service, with a focus on fresh ingredients. Reviews note a variety of lasagne and fillings such as spinach and ricotta cannelloni or meat, along with several fresh pastas ready to heat. Desserts are highlighted, including cakes and cannoli, and the coffee is described as excellent. Overall the impression is that everything is fresh, with strong sandwiches and cannoli that stand out in town and convenient ready to heat options.View restaurant profile

Takeaways from the reviews of Le Cheesecake Bar show a mix of praise and criticism: many customers find the service friendly, attentive and the space clean, bright and inviting, with a wide or appealing selection of cheesecakes and well presented mini options; several note very creamy textures and delicious flavors like pistachio; some also appreciate the cafe feel with multiple latte options. On the downside, a number of diners report disappointment with freshness and value, describing certain cheesecakes as dry or tasting ordinary, and others saying portions are small for the price; some experiences emphasize inconsistency and high prices that do not always match the quality. Despite the mixed feedback, a recurring theme is that the staff are courteous and the desserts can be impressive, making Le Cheesecake Bar a place worth trying for cheesecake lovers, especially for those seeking variety, while expectations may depend on the day.View restaurant profile

Sushiman draws praise for fresh, high quality sushi with generous portions and a clean, hygienic dining space, and the owner is described as very kind and attentive, often checking in and even offering bubble tea while waiting. Diners often choose to dine in rather than takeout, and cleanliness is repeatedly noted, though one visit required a table to be washed before seating. A poke bowl order in one instance was criticized for being excessively salty and not edible, with a suggestion that replacements should be offered. Otherwise the meals are celebrated as excellent, with one review calling the sushi and General Tao the best they have had, noting crispy chicken and well balanced flavors. A French speaker also calls Sushiman the best sushi spot in Mascouche Terrebonne and emphasizes good value for money.View restaurant profile

One Babo is a go-to bubble tea spot noted for fresh drinks, ample tapioca, and a wide array of flavors, paired with fast, friendly service in a clean, inviting space. Reviews describe consistent satisfaction with orders and the experience, with many mentioning strong value. Flavors range from mango and strawberry to banana, with several comments about originality and plentiful options. The staff are described as helpful and welcoming, including to regulars. A few downsides appear, such as issues with the new compostable cups that do not always seal with the lids, leading to spills, and a concern that the bowl format may not suit bubble tea fans. Overall sentiment is positive with many noting a great bubble tea experience and intent to return.View restaurant profile

Au Coco N'Oeufs is described as a beloved breakfast and brunch spot with homemade, thoughtfully prepared dishes and generous portions, notably asparagus Benedicts and fruit plates, and new management is credited with a noticeable uptick in quality. The atmosphere is cozy and welcoming, a family vibe with attentive and friendly service that often feels swift on weekend mornings. The menu offers a variety of options at reasonable prices, and many reviewers call it a little gem and a treasure in the area, with presentation and flavors highlighted as strengths. A few reservations appear, including occasional mix ups with orders and the dining room feeling chilly due to strong air conditioning, and one report of a food related illness linked to potatoes. Overall, Au Coco N'Oeufs is highly recommended and seen as a reliable spot to start the day, drawing families, couples, and solo diners alike and leaving guests planning returns.View restaurant profile

Lazio - Artisan Culinaire earns praise for friendly service and a warm, welcoming atmosphere, with a bakery offering a wide range of high quality products that are carefully prepared. Fresh house-made breads, delicious desserts and exceptional coffee make it a standout for pastries and ready-to-go meals. On first visits, guests are often offered a pizza to taste, illustrating a hospitable vibe, and pistachio sauce böreks come highly recommended. The tomato pizza is repeatedly hailed as outstanding, though some reviews note occasional dryness or reduced sauce and varied freshness. The shop feels small but packed with flavor, with a strong focus on homemade items and local products, including charcuterie, soups and other ready-to-eat dishes, as well as cannoli that receive frequent praise. Gluten-free options are limited and prices can be a concern, but the overall experience is described as consistently high quality and authentic, often highlighted for its culinary treasures and supportive, community-minded service.View restaurant profile

Villaggio Sandwicherie is described as a standout spot for sandwiches, pastries and coffee, with canolis and other desserts praised for their freshness and flavor from the sandwich to the dessert. The atmosphere is warm and cozy and the owners are noted as friendly and caring. Service is described as impeccable and the staff helpful, though at times the pace can be a bit slow depending on the order or the hour. Menu highlights include pancetta pasta salad, veal or chicken cutlet sandwiches, pizza with tomatoes, and the ham supreme, with desserts and coffee also earning high marks. Many reviewers say they would return, citing consistently high quality and a welcoming, reliable experience. Overall the sentiment is that Villaggio Sandwicherie offers delicious food and a friendly, dependable visit that is worth a detour.View restaurant profile

Café Monde Inc is described as a welcoming spot where the service is consistently excellent and the staff are friendly, attentive, and eager to offer helpful coffee recommendations. The coffee and other drinks are frequently praised for quality and variety, with mentions of delicious brews, a standout Freddo Moka at a friendly price, and options like bulk coffee and bubble tea. The atmosphere is noted for its beauty and inviting decor, making it a place to discover for coffee lovers, and many reviews highlight memorable service that turns visitors into loyal customers. Overall, Café Monde Inc is seen as a reliable go to for great coffee, good value, and a consistently positive experience.View restaurant profile

Reviews depict Chic Macaron as a cozy, charming cafe with a warm ambiance and friendly service. Desserts and drinks are frequently praised, with standout macarons, delicious homemade sweets, and well made lattes and matcha drinks; a personal favorite cake macaron and gift options are mentioned, along with a nice selection of sandwiches. The space is described as small but comfortable and great for studying or meeting up, though seating can be limited. A small boutique with handmade items adds to the ambiance. Overall experiences are positive and many customers say they will return, while one review notes a disappointing batch where the shells were too hard and freshness was lacking.View restaurant profile
